The Highly Efficient Synthesis of 1,2-Disubstituted Benzimidazoles Using Microwave Irradiation

Deskripsi
The benzimidazole ring of the heterocyclic pharmacophores is one of the most widespread and studied systems in nature. The benzimidazole derivative synthesis study is a crucial point for the development of a clinically available benzimidazole-based drug. Here, we report a simple microwave assisted method for the synthesis of 1,2-disubstituted benzimidazoles. The combination of the molar ratio of <i>N</i>-phenyl-<i>o</i>-phenylenediamine:benzaldehyde (1:1) using microwave irradiation and only 1% mol of Er(OTf)<sub>3</sub> provides an efficient and environmental mild access to a diversity of benzimidazoles under solvent-free conditions. The proposed method allows for the obtainment of the desired products in a short time and with very high selectivity.
